At 11:01 PM 9/9/2004, Jev wrote:


>Hi all,
>
>Before I used to be able to add one to many aliases, but now in cvs HEAD (todays) when I try to add anouther alias I get this:
>
># serctl alias add 126 sip:8667 at sip.foobar.com
>200 Added to table ('126','sip:8667 at sip.foobar.com') to 'aliases'
># serctl alias add 126 sip:8668 at sip.foobar.com
>error: overlap with an existing alias
>#
>
>
>Is this by design? I consider one to many aliases to be an important feature!

Unfortunately I don't ;) Using UsrLoc for linking an AOR with multiple
contacts may solve what you are trying to solve.
